Heart pain may often feel like gathering pressure in the center or left side of your chest. It may build and intensify before slowly dissipating, or it may continue to grow in severity. Gas pain in your chest is typically accompanied by other symptoms, such as those mentioned above. If your pain is accompanied by abdominal pain, flatulence, heartburn, or acid reflux, it is most likely related to gas in your chest.
If you experience any of the following symptoms along with chest pain, call or go to the nearest emergency room, as it may indicate a heart attack:. Heart attacks manifest differently in men and women. Women are more likely to experience shortness of breath, nausea or vomiting, and back or jaw pain than men. Water is always a good choice and hot decaf teas like ginger or peppermint tea can have antiflatulent effects.
That means consuming ginger may help with gas that is related to indigestion. If possible, getting some exercise — even in small amounts — can help improve digestion and move the gas through the body. Walking around or even lying on your back and scissor kicking your legs can improve circulation and give your digestive system a boost.
Avoid carbonated beverages or caffeinated beverages as well, which can actively cause gas. If you have lactose intolerance, stay away from dairy. Over-the-counter medications like Gas-X can offer fast relief from gas pain. Antacids can help reduce heartburn associated with it.
This may include acid-reducing medications like Pepcid and anti-inflammatory medications like 5-ASA drugs that reduce inflammation in the intestines to keep the digestive system working properly.
Gas pain caused by food poisoning will often be treated with antibiotics. Depending on the severity of the infection, you may need to be admitted to the emergency room or hospital for intravenous fluids and antibiotics. Gallstones may be treated with medications to dissolve the stones. Gas pain in the chest should resolve on its own and with home treatment.
